Homo sapiens (human) long intergenic non-protein coding RNA 992 (LINC00992) URS000075B027_9606

LINC00992: LINC00992 is a long non-coding RNA (lncRNA) that has been studied in relation to its effects on gene expression in breast cancer cells. In MCF7 and T47D cells, knockdown of LINC00992 resulted in downregulation of MYB and PDZK1 genes. However, this downregulation was reversed when wild-type GT3-INCP was overexpressed, but not when mutant GT3-INCP was overexpressed [PMC9974104]. LINC00992 has also been found to have a positive expression correlation with CYP2J2 (r = 0.29, Pearson’s correlation, p < 0.001), CYP1A1 (r = 0.21, Pearson’s correlation, p < 0.001), and other genes involved in the xenobiotic metabolism pathway [PMC6085336]. These findings suggest that LINC00992 may play a role in regulating gene expression and xenobiotic metabolism in breast cancer cells. Further research is needed to fully understand the mechanisms by which LINC00992 influences gene expression and its potential implications for breast cancer treatment [PMC9974104] [PMC6085336].
